Google Pixel Pro 8 Official Image Is Leaked

After various leaks, Google is now providing a preliminary unveiling of the new Pixel 8 Pro. An official photo of the Android smartphone expected in the fall in the “Porcelain” color variant known from the Pixel Fold was briefly visible in its own store.

Google confirms the design leaks

This year too, Google is not exempt from leaks and is once again making its own mistake. Apparently, accidentally, the company published an image (see above) of the previously unreleased Pixel 8 Pro in its own online shop. The alt text in the website code confirms the device: “A person answers a call on a Pixel 8 Pro phone in porcelain.”

While the Pixel 7 Pro was available in anthracite gold (Hazel), white, and black, the Pixel 8 Pro will appear in a subtle shade of blue and the now confirmed “Porcelain” as an alternative to the classic black. We already know the slightly gold tone from the Pixel Fold, but the blue color variant from the Pixel 7a.

Various technology upgrades planned

Technically, the Google Pixel 8 Pro is said to have the new in-house Tensor G3 chip, which is combined with at least 12 GB of LPDDR5 RAM and internal flash memory with a capacity of 128 GB. In addition, storage variants with 256 GB and 512 GB will be offered, which stands out from the 256 GB maximum of the Pixel 7 Pro.

In addition, there is talk in the rumor mill of a new camera app that is to be introduced in connection with the upcoming Pixel smartphones, their 50-megapixel cameras, and the Android 14 operating system. There is also talk of an extended update guarantee for Android updates, which have so far only been promised for three years. Here Google apparently wants to catch up with Samsung and Apple.

It is currently assumed that the Pixel 8 and Pixel 8 Pro will be presented in October 2023. An official statement from Google is still pending.
